Global ICT Trailblazer Award for Swiss GRC Co-Founder & CEO

Dubai, UAE — Besfort Kuqi, Co-founder and CEO of Swiss GRC, has been honored with the Global ICT Trailblazer Award by GEC Media Group in Dubai on October 16, 2023. This prestigious award reflects his outstanding contributions to the ICT industry, particularly in the Governance, Risk & Compliance (GRC) technology sector.

The Global Enterprise Connect Awards (GEC Awards) has grown into the ICT industry’s premier awards ceremony, serving as a celebration of achievement and progress. Key criteria for this award include leadership impact, long-term company commitment and global industry recognition. With an judging panel renowned for its expertise and impartiality, the awards, having attracted over 500 nominations this year, undergo a rigorous evaluation process. Besfort Kuqi’s distinction as one of the five recipients of the Global ICT Trailblazer Award underscores his pivotal role in Swiss GRC’s success in the EMEA market, marked by a portfolio of successful projects and a robust global customer base within the region.

Expressing his gratitude for the award, Besfort Kuqi remarked, “This recognition is a testament to the dedication of the Swiss GRC team and our unwavering commitment and consistency to excellence in the GRC industry, achieved through our holistic and simple GRC platform.”

Besfort Kuqi stands as an expert in the GRC industry, boasting a career spanning over a decade devoted to the digitalization, integration, and optimization of management and control systems within organizations worldwide. His visionary leadership has been the driving force behind Swiss GRC’s success over the years, marked by the development and successful implementation of the GRC Toolbox—a comprehensive software solution that encompasses modules such as Risk Management, Internal Controls Management, Business Continuity Management, Information Security Management, Data Protection Management, Audit Management, Compliance Management, Third-Party Risk Management, Contract Management, and Business Process Management.
